About The Santa Fe International Workshops
The Santa Fe International Workshops (also known as Santa Fe HD) were created in 1998 to provide the highest level of cinematography training by a wide range industry experts in all fields. Our curriculum is entirely independent and based on experience, technical skill and shared knowledge, not 'shoot-outs' or sales pitches. We do not endorse or promote any one system or product over another. The workshops' mission is to provide the in-depth experience necessary for you to becmoe familiar with the best equipment available and can comfortably make your own creative and technical decisions.
